Early easter drives grocery revenues into decline while online soars

Sales of groceries in Sweden declined slightly in April due to an early Easter that was mostly in March. The early Easter also dragged online grocery sales down in March, while they soared in April. The long-term (for a year now) trend for online grocery has been increasing growth. Since May 2023, online grocery sales have steadily accelerated growth with some occasional months of decline.

April saw the first double-digit growth for the online channel since June 2021. Cumulatively, for 2024, home delivery has grown by +7% and Click and Collect has grown by +6,1%.

In April, food inflation made a comeback, showing a small growth after a slight decline in March. This shift in inflation, coupled with a slight decline in sales, resulted in a minor drop in sales volumes, marking the end of a four-month period of growing sales.
